Last Night of the Bexhill Proms

About

Last Night of the Bexhill Proms with the Sussex Concert Orchestra conducted by Kenneth Roberts. Featuring award-winning soprano and the Bexhill Festival Choir led by Lorraine Barry. The first half of the evening will be 'Music from the Movies' and after the interval it's time to wave your flags and sing along to all the prom favourites.
